知识问答

### 简介
Unity 是一个流行的游戏引擎,允许开发者为各种平台创建 2D 和 3D 游戏。对于希望打造原生 Android 游戏的开发者,
Unity 是一个出色的选择。沐鸣娱乐2登录沐鸣2app说:本文将作为 Unity Android 游戏开发的全面指南,涵盖从安装 Unity 到发布游戏到 Google Play 的每个步骤。
### 安装和设置 Unity
1. **下载 Unity:** 从 Unity 网站下载最新版本的 Unity。
2. **安装 Unity:** 按照安装
向导的说明安装 Unity。
3. **创建新项目:** 启动 Unity 后,创建一个新的 3D 项目。
### 创建您的游戏
1. **添加场景:** 创建一个新的场景,这将是您游戏的主场景。
2. **导入资源:** 导入您需要的资产,例如图形、音频和脚本。
3. **创建游戏对象:** 创建游戏对象,例如玩家角色、敌人和障碍物。
4. **编写脚本:** 为游戏对象编写脚本以控制其行为和交互。
5. **设计关卡:** 使用场景视图设计和构建关卡。
###
构建和发布您的游戏
1. **配置 Android SDK:** 确保已安装 Android SDK 并将其添加到 Unity。
2. **构建 Android APK:** 构建您的游戏为 Android APK 文件。
3. **创建 Google Play Developer 帐户:** 如果您还没有,请创建一个 Google Play Developer 帐户。
4. **上传您的 APK:** 将您的 APK 上传到 Google Play Console。
5. **提交您的游戏:** 提交您的游戏以进行审核和发布。
### 优化您的游戏
1. **优化图形:** 减少多边形计数、纹理大小和着色器复杂性。
2. **优化音频:** 使用压缩音频格式和卸载未使用的音频剪辑。
3. **优化脚本:** 避免使用密集型计算和内存分配。
4. ** профилируйте 您的游戏:** 使用 Unity Profiler 来识别性能瓶颈。
### 故障排除常见问题
1. **APK 构建失败:** 确保您已正确配置 Android SDK。
2. **Google Play 审核错误:** 查看 Google Play Console 中的错误消息,并相应地解决问题。
3. **游戏崩溃:** 使用 Unity Debugger 来找出错误并修复它们。
4. **性能问题:** 根据前面提到的优化技巧进行优化。
###
使用 Unity 开发原生 Android 游戏是一个既复杂又令人满意的过程。Android沐鸣2app说:通过遵循本指南中的步骤,您可以从头到尾成功创建、构建和发布您的游戏。沐鸣2注册沐鸣2app以为:通过持续学习和最佳实践的应用,您将能够打造出令人惊叹且吸引人的 Android 游戏。